Rig Veda 1.116.14 — Aśvins
Verse 14 of 25 from Sukta 1.116 (Aśvins) in Mandala 1 of the Rig Veda.
Rig Veda 1.116.14
Sanskrit (Devanagari)
आस्नो वर्कस्य वर्तिकामभीके युवं नरा नासत्यामुमुक्तम | उतो कविं पुरुभुजा युवं ह कर्पमाणमक्र्णुतं विचक्षे
IAST Romanisation
āsno vṛkasya vartikāmabhīke yuvaṃ narā nāsatyāmumuktam | uto kaviṃ purubhujā yuvaṃ ha kṛpamāṇamakṛṇutaṃ vicakṣe
English Translation (Griffith)
Ye from the wolf's jaws, as ye stood together, set free the quail, O Heroes, O Nāsatyas. Ye, Lords of many treasures, gave the poet his perfect vision as he mourned his trouble.
